Escape to the Desert with Tamara Hawkinson's Enchanting Novel

Prepare to be captivated by "The Desert Home," a mesmerizing novel by acclaimed author Tamara Hawkinson. This evocative tale transports you to the heart of a stunning desert landscape, where the transformative power of nature intertwines with the complexities of human relationships.

At the center of the story lies Eliza, a woman at a crossroads. Haunted by the scars of her past and yearning for a fresh start, she embarks on a solitary journey to the remote desert home of her grandmother. As she ventures into this unforgiving yet alluring wilderness, Eliza discovers a sanctuary that will forever change her life.

Surrounded by the vast expanse of the desert, Eliza confronts her demons and finds solace in the stillness and solitude. The unforgiving landscape challenges her limits, pushing her to confront her fears and embrace her own strength. With each passing day, the desert becomes both a refuge and a catalyst for her healing.

As Eliza navigates the rugged terrain, she encounters a cast of unforgettable characters. There's Javier, a enigmatic desert guide who offers both wisdom and danger; Sophia, a free-spirited artist whose passion for life inspires Eliza; and Sam, a compassionate ranch hand who helps Eliza mend her broken heart.

"The Desert Home" is not just a captivating story; it's a testament to the resilience of the human spirit. Through Eliza's journey, Hawkinson explores the transformative power of nature, the strength of female friendship, and the healing balm of love. The novel is a lyrical ode to the desert, capturing its harsh beauty, its treacherous dangers, and its profound ability to awaken the soul.

Hawkinson's vivid prose paints a breathtaking portrait of the desert landscape, immersing readers in its ethereal beauty and unforgiving power. Her characters are complex and relatable, their struggles and triumphs echoing the challenges and victories we all face in life.

Whether you're an avid reader of Southwestern literature or simply seeking an escape into a captivating story, "The Desert Home" is a must-read. This enchanting novel will transport you to a world where solitude and healing intertwine, where nature becomes a catalyst for transformation, and where the bonds of love and friendship endure.
